When to go to Sahagún
Good weather can make all the difference when choosing travel dates. If you prefer warmer conditions, August typically delivers with temperatures that reach up to 31ºC (88ºF).
January is the coolest time of year, with lows of -1ºC (30ºF).
Search for Sahagún hotels in August for the best chance of clearer skies. Averaging two days of rain, it's the driest month.
Rain is most common in January, which gets around seven days of wet weather.
